The trustee in a non-judicial foreclosure is requires to issue a notice of default and notify the borrower/homeowner–in … WebState Foreclosure Laws in Missouri Again, most foreclosures in Missouri are nonjudicial. Notice of the Foreclosure The foreclosing lender or trustee (the third party that handles nonjudicial foreclosures in Missouri) must mail a foreclosure sale notice to you no less than 20 days before the foreclosure sale. (Mo. Rev. Stat. § 443.325).
